Active. ASN. 399647. Rumble is an online video platform, web hosting, and cloud services business [3] [4] headquartered in Toronto, Ontario, with its U.S. headquarters in Longboat Key, Florida. [5] [6] It was founded in 2013 by Chris Pavlovski, a Canadian technology entrepreneur. [7] Rumble's cloud services business hosts Truth Social, and the ...

Google Search (also known simply as Google or Google.com) is a search engine operated by Google. It allows users to search for information on the Internet by entering keywords or phrases. Google Search uses algorithms to analyze and rank websites based on their relevance to the search query. It is the most popular search engine worldwide.
